from Sangsu stn (line 6)
out exit #1, head up towards Hongik Uni 2-3 blocks
walk PAST the alley where Club FF is to next intersection, turn left
down that street (you'll pass Tin Pan Alley), keep going straight, you'll see a 7-11 (or Family Mart) on left, that intersection, Club DGBD is opposite corner on left |

From here, watch for the 7-11 on your left. Ska and Gr8 will be on your right.
Just before the 7-11, take the alley to the left. You'll pass Bull's Dart Bar and Club FF. Walk 2 or 3 blocks and that small street/alley ends. You must turn left or right.
Look to the right at that intersection for Club DGBG/Drug. If you arrive early, stop in Castle Praha next door for a great pint of micro brew. |
